Which operating system Windows to choose

Windows 7

Windows 7

The operating system Windows 7, released back in 2009, remains the most popular to this day. It offers a familiar interface and user experience, low hardware requirements, low resource consumption and the broadest compatibility with third-party software.

However, this operating system is not compatible with current software and hardware technologies. For example, it does not support the DirectX 12 API library, which is required for some games. This operating system also does not work adequately with modern processors of the Intel Core Kabu Lake family.

Such an operating system is suitable for an old computer or laptop, as well as an undemanding user who does not want to relearn to use the Modern interface.

Windows 10

windows 10

In the operating system Windows 10, the company Microsoft updated the mechanics of interacting with hardware and managing background processes. That is why it has been possible to achieve greater productivity and economy. However, the transition to the interface and execution environment of Modern applications (also called Metro in earlier versions) resulted in a slight complication of interaction with the system.

So the pluses Windows 10:

  1. Virus protection at the system level;

  2. Excellent mechanics of interaction between the operating system and the hardware;

  3. Support for the most modern technologies like DirectX 12;

  4. Regular updates.

The disadvantages are the following:

  1. Insufficiently logical, not always familiar interface;

  2. A large number of background processes, including telemetry, that load the processor;

  3. Incompatibility with outdated drivers and hardware.

As a consequence, Windows 10 is a good operating system for a laptop, a modern computer (including a gaming or specialized one), a 'hybrid', etc. But it is worth remembering that when switching to it from the 'seven' or even older versions, you will have to relearn.

Universal distributions Linux – Ubuntu, Kubuntu, Elementary OS

Linux - Ubuntu, Kubuntu

If operating systems of the family Windows are paid (that is, you need to buy a license to use them), then most distributions Linux are completely free. In addition, they have a familiar user experience and an attractive interface with the same windows.

Some of these operating systems that will not cause difficulty even for inexperienced users include:

  1. Ubuntu;

  2. Kubuntu;

  3. Linux Mint;

  4. Elementary OS.

They, among other things, are distinguished by optimal consumption of system resources, sufficiently high performance and a wide range of compatible devices. Nevertheless, for the operating systems of the family Linux, the necessary software is often not released – there are very few games on them, for example. Also, familiar packages like Microsoft Office, Adobe Photoshop or Autodesk AutoCAD have to be replaced with alternatives that sometimes do not provide sufficient functionality or optimal user experience.

Summary

The choice of operating system is often limited to a choice of three distributions – Windows 7, Windows 10 or Ubuntu. The first one is suitable for old computers, the second one works better on new ones, and the third one works well on any configurations, but it does not always have drivers and necessary software.

You need to choose based on the specifics of use.
